1 <br />Michael Harvey: The County received the building permit, yes ma’am. 2 <br /> 3 <br />LeAnne Brown: Alright, and what is the process when the County receives that building permit request? 4 <br /> 5 <br />Michael Harvey: All building permits are processed by the Building Inspections Division of the Planning 6 <br />Department. Different departments are assigned or requested to review the application to determine 7 <br />completeness or the need for additional permits, which includes Erosion Control, Orange County Health 8 <br />Department, Fire Marshall’s Office, and of course, Current Planning. 9 <br /> 10 <br />LeAnne Brown: And did the filing of that application cause an inquiry to you as Planning Supervisor as to 11 <br />whether further permits were needed? 12 <br /> 13 <br />Michael Harvey: Yes, it did. 14 <br /> 15 <br />LeAnne Brown: And what did you determine with regard to the January permit? 16 <br /> 17 <br />Michael Harvey: The January permit did not contain sufficient information or documentation leading me to 18 <br />change my opinion as to whether or not a SUP was required. 19 <br /> 20 <br />LeAnne Brown: And why is that? 21 <br /> 22 <br />Michael Harvey: It was incomplete and the documentation alleging what activity had changed on the 23 <br />property warranting the issuance of a building permit inconsistent with a denied SUP. 24 <br /> 25 <br />LeAnne Brown: And did you compare the January application to the application for SUP? 26 <br /> 27 <br />Michael Harvey: No, I did not. 28 <br /> 29 <br />LeAnne Brown: You testified that you were very familiar with the SUP application. In reviewing the request 30 <br />for building permit and the plans for the building permit have you noticed any differences in the basic 31 <br />design of the event center? 32 <br /> 33 <br />Michael Harvey: There are detailed building plans that were submitted as part of the building permit 34 <br />application submittal that were not available or not submitted as part of the SUP application. There are now 35 <br />labels to the various uses of the rooms (inaudible) building permit application. That is included in the 36 <br />Board’s packet this evening. 37 <br /> 38 <br />LeAnne Brown: And was the land disturbance the same? 39 <br /> 40 <br />Michael Harvey: My recollection was it was about the same. 41 <br /> 42 <br />LeAnne Brown: About 85,000 square feet? 43 <br /> 44 <br />Michael Harvey: That sounds approximately correct. 45 <br /> 46 <br />LeAnne Brown: And the size of the building and the SUP I believe you testified was listed as 4,200 square 47 <br />feet.
